Bachelors
Author: Krauss, Rosalind
October Books (Paperback); Paperback; 95 Halftones
228 pages
Published: March 1999
The MIT Press
ISBN: 0262611651

Essays on nine women artists evaluating what criteria can be applied to their art. These essays on nine women artists are framed by the question, born of feminism, What evaluative criteria can be applied to women's art?. The artists presented challenged masculine aesthetics. They include Louise Bourgeois, Cindy Sherman, Agnes Martin, Eva Hesse, Sherrie Levine and Claude Cahun.
